The Mystical City of God is one of the most celebrated and influential works of Catholic mystical literature. Its historical importance is evidenced by the favorable judgments and support it received from numerous Popes over the centuries. Pope Innocent XI and Pope Alexander VIII expressly declared in 1690 that the work could be read by all the faithful, while Pope Clement XI and Pope Benedict XIV issued similar approvals. Pope Benedict XIII drew upon its revelations in a series of sermons on the Blessed Virgin while serving as Archbishop of Benevento.
For more than three centuries, theologians, cardinals, and spiritual writers have praised this monumental work. Cardinal D'Aguirre regarded the doctrines contained within its pages as more valuable than the studies of his entire life, finding them in harmony with Sacred Scripture, the Fathers, and the Councils of the Church. Abbe Emery, the Venerable Superior General of Saint-Sulpice, famously wrote: “Only since I read the revelations of Mary of Agreda do I properly know Jesus and His Holy Mother.”
This complete four-volume set presents the life of the Blessed Virgin Mary as revealed to Venerable Mary of Agreda:
Book One – The Conception
Covers the mysteries and graces bestowed upon the Queen of Heaven from her Immaculate Conception until the Incarnation of the Word, and the merits she acquired through her faithful cooperation with divine grace during the first fifteen years of her life.
Book Two – The Incarnation
Relates the mysteries of the life of the Mother of God from the Incarnation of the Divine Word in her virginal womb through the return of the Holy Family from Egypt.
Book Three – The Transfixion
Follows the life of the Blessed Virgin from the return out of Egypt until the Ascension of her Divine Son into Heaven.
Book Four – The Coronation
Describes the heavenly life of the Queen of Heaven from the coming of the Holy Ghost through her Assumption and glorious Coronation in Heaven.
